Released in the dynamic cinematic landscape of 1996, Hard Gun emerges as a significant entry in the Action, Comedy, Thriller domain. The narrative core of the film focuses on a sophisticated exploration of Panna and Tony play members of a desperate gang of thieves who are forced into hiding after a robbery goes wrong; when the police launch a raid on their hide-out, the pair are forced to make a bid for freedom, and in the ensuing battle, Panna's 'brother' is shot and killed.
